We are considering document management systems in house. One option is to
use the WSS component of Windows Server 2003 with MS Project Server 2003.

However our managers have got used to the idea of traffic lights alongside
all their documents to indicate proximity to due dates for documents. Our
business is very led by such documentation and it would help us greatly to
be able to include such indicators ina document library.

Can anyone advise how we might be able to do this or do we need a web part
to be created (and if so any advice on where to go would be helpful)......

You should be able to do this using Frontpage 2003 and XSLT data
views. Just right-click on the standard library web part, transform it
to an XSLT data view, then do some XSLT to display your lights based
on current date and due date. Any experienced Sharepoint
customizer/developer should be able to do this.

Quite agreed.......if you are llooking for assistance on this topic look in
FrontPage 2003 help for Conditional Formatting.
